You keep your site verification through a migration by using a verification method that lives on the domain rather than inside the site, which means DNS verification. Search Console and Bing Webmaster Tools confirm you own a site through a token, an HTML file, a meta tag, an analytics or tag-manager connection, or a DNS record, and most of those live inside the site, so a platform change can remove them and quietly break your verification. When verification breaks, you lose access to your webmaster tools right when you most need them to watch the migration. DNS verification avoids this, because the record sits on your domain, which does not change when the platform does, so it survives the move. If you must use a site-based method, re-add it on the new platform before launch, and never remove the old verification until the new one is confirmed. Verification is how the tools know you own the site
Start with what verification is for. Google Search Console and Bing Webmaster Tools give you data and controls for your site, and before they do, they confirm you actually own it through a verification method. The options are a token they look for: an HTML file at your root, a meta tag in your head, a link through your Google Analytics or Tag Manager, or a DNS record on your domain. The important distinction is where each token lives. Most of them live inside the site, which is exactly the thing a migration replaces, so the question of whether verification survives comes down to whether its token is tied to the site or to the domain.
Why a migration breaks site-based verification
The failure is quiet, which is what makes it dangerous. If your verification is an HTML file, a meta tag, or an analytics connection, all of which live in the site, then rebuilding the site on a new platform can remove that token: the file is not uploaded to the new host, the meta tag is not carried into the new head, or the analytics setup changes. Search Console then stops recognizing you as the owner, and your access lapses. This tends to happen right at launch, precisely when you need Search Console to watch the migration, confirm indexing, and catch problems. Losing that window is a real setback, and it is entirely avoidable, but only if you plan verification rather than assume it carries over with everything else.
DNS verification survives the platform change
The durable answer is to verify at the domain level with a DNS record. When you add a verification TXT record to your domain’s DNS, the token lives with the domain, not the site, so it is indifferent to which platform serves your pages. A migration, a redesign, or a host change does not touch it, so verification keeps working straight through. It also verifies the entire domain rather than a single property, which is cleaner. Because a migration is fundamentally about moving the site while keeping the domain and its configuration stable, DNS verification aligns with the one thing that does not change, and that is why it is the method to prefer for anyone who migrates or expects to.
If you must use a site-based method, sequence it carefully
Sometimes DNS verification is not immediately available and you rely on a site-based method, and then sequencing is everything. Re-add the verification token on the new platform before launch, whether that is uploading the HTML file, placing the meta tag, or reconnecting the analytics link, so ownership is confirmed on the new site from the moment it goes live. And do not remove the old verification until the new one is confirmed working, so there is never a gap where neither is valid. The principle is continuity: verification should be unbroken across the cutover, which is the same mindset behind keeping your Search Console data and access through the move. A careful sequence turns a fragile method into a safe one.
Re-verify everywhere you monitor
Verification is not only a Google concern. If you use Bing Webmaster Tools, per the Bing guidelines, it verifies ownership independently and can break in the same ways, so treat it as a parallel task. The efficiency here is that DNS verification can satisfy multiple tools from one domain-level record, so setting it up once covers Google and Bing together. Then, with verification intact everywhere you monitor, you can submit your new sitemap and watch each engine reprocess the site. Steps to keep verification through a migration
- Prefer DNS verification: add a TXT record so ownership lives on the domain.
- Set it up before migrating, so verification is unaffected by the platform change.
- If using a site-based method, re-add the token on the new platform before launch.
- Keep the old verification until the new one is confirmed working.
- Re-verify in Bing as well as Google, ideally with the same DNS record.
- Confirm access at launch so you can monitor indexing and catch problems.
Worked example: never losing the Search Console window
Consider a site whose Search Console verification had always been an HTML file uploaded to the WordPress root. Planning a migration, the owner realized that file would not exist on the new platform, which would break verification at the worst moment. So before migrating, they added a DNS TXT verification record at the domain level, confirming ownership independent of the platform, and did the same for Bing. When the site launched on its new platform, verification never lapsed, because it lived on the domain, not in the site. They kept full Search Console and Bing access throughout, submitted the new sitemap immediately, and watched indexing recover, with none of the blind spot a broken site-based verification would have caused.
Limitation: verification is access, not ranking protection
It is honest to bound this. Keeping verification protects your access to Search Console and Bing Webmaster Tools; it does not, by itself, protect your rankings, which depend on preserved URLs, redirects, and a clean recrawl, as any careful site move requires. What unbroken verification does is give you the visibility to confirm that ranking-protection worked and to catch problems early, which is valuable but distinct. DNS changes can also take time to propagate, so add the record ahead of launch rather than at the last minute. Treat verification as keeping the lights on in your monitoring tools, and keep doing the separate work that actually preserves rankings.
